    Abstract: A device such as a stylus may have a color sensor. The color sensor may have a color sensing light detector having a plurality of photodetectors each of which measures light for a different respective color channel. The color sensor may also have a light emitter. The light emitter may have an adjustable light spectrum. The light spectrum may be adjusted during color sensing measurements using information such as ambient light color measurements made with a color ambient light sensor that has a plurality of photodetectors each of which measures light for a different respective color channel. An inertial measurement unit may be used to measure the angular orientation between the stylus and an external object during color measurements. Arrangements in which the light emitter is modulated during color sensing may also be used. Measurements from the stylus may be transmitted wirelessly to external equipment.

    Abstract: A display driver comprises a decoder, a first source amplifier and a logic circuitry. The decoder is configured to output a grayscale voltage corresponding to an image data. The first source amplifier is configured to output a first source output voltage corresponding to the grayscale voltage to a first external output terminal. The logic circuitry is configured to generate fault detection data for fault detection of a test object connected to the first external output terminal. The fault detection data is based on a comparison output signal generated based on a comparison between a reference voltage and a voltage on the first external output terminal. The comparison is performed by the first source amplifier.
